Srinagar, November 6: Taking a jibe on Congress party for labeling him as communal, Peoples Conference Chairman, Sajjad Gani Lone on Tuesday said it was Congress party which thrust gun upon peaceful nation like Kashmir after rigging 1987 elections.

Addressing the media after PC candidate, Junaid Azim Mattu got elected as the Mayor for Srinagar city; Lone said people of Kashmir are yet to come out of the “tornado” that Congress created after 1987 elections.

“How could they label anyone as communal. I didn’t know that lanes, drains and roads can also be communalized,” said Lone.

Terming them as dacoits of 1987, the PC Chairman said thirty years have passed but the people of Kashmir are yet to come out of the situation that Congress created in 1987.

Admitting of being an ally of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) in Kashmir, Lone said why he should be taunted to be a BJP ally.

“I just have one question for them, they always taunt us that we belong to BJP yes BJP is our ally and their friend Omar Abdullah was their first ally while as the Madam was in alliance with them till June this year.  Out of these 70 years Congress ruled India for fifty years but who touched the heart of Kashmiri people,” he added.

He questioned as to why late former Prime Minister Atal Bihari Vajpayee’s name was on top and why not that of Dr Manmohan Singh or Narsimha Rao of Congress party vis-à-vis Kashmir.

“Why not any PM from the Congress was named for winning hearts of Kashmiri people, why not Manmohan Singh why not Narsimha Rao. They should introspect rather than pointing their finger at everybody,” Lone said.

Taking a dig at PDP and NC for boycotting elections he said if these parties stayed away from election then how come some of their candidates emerged as winners after elections.

“I am happy because they were united in this election. I failed to understand as to from where the winning candidates emerged If NC and PDP had taken moral high stand on so called boycott in elections,” he questioned adding  they kept meeting and I am happy because they were united and even happier for ‘their defeat in these elections.’

Congratulating Mattu for getting elected Mayor of the Srinagar city, he said Junaid is a well educated young man and with him on the wheel, Srinagar would emerge as world class tourist destination.

Lone also applauded senior PC leader, Irfan Ansari, who too was in the press conference, for his ‘untiring efforts’ to ensure PC emerges victorious in Srinagar municipal polls.
